Anthropic confirmed on August 5, 2026 it is assembling an in-house custom silicon team tasked with designing AI chips built specifically for its Claude models. The company is recruiting engineers with salary ranges between $320,000 and $485,000, and has hired a veteran from Google’s chip organization, the team behind the Tensor Processing Unit (TPU). This initiative follows a broader industry trend: OpenAI and Meta are also developing their own semiconductors, with chip design now considered a strategic priority for frontier AI labs. Anthropic continues to rely on Google Cloud TPUs, Amazon Trainium, and Nvidia and AMD hardware, but greater hardware independence could eventually reduce these partners’ leverage in the long term.
